    Ipswich Town’s Transfer Turmoil: Maguire Discusses Delap and Others Leaving

    Football-money maestro Kieran Maguire has ripped apart the latest twist in the Liam Delap saga—and it just got messier. The 22‑year‑old budding goalscorer has jetted off from Ipswich Town to Chelsea in a jaw‑dropping £30 million transfer that’s already sending shockwaves across the Premier League.

    It all went down in early June: Delap activated a relegation release clause after Ipswich dropped back into the Championship, and suddenly, Europe’s top clubs queued up at his door. Manchester United, Newcastle United, Everton—they were ready to pounce. But it was Chelsea who sealed the deal and handed him the notorious No. 9 jersey at Stamford Bridge—the very shirt deemed “cursed” by fans after a string of flop strikers.

    “I understand the stature of this club and can see the trajectory it is on with these players and the head coach,” Delap said upon signing.
    “It’s going to be an incredible place for me to develop, and I hope to achieve amazing things here and help the club win more trophies.”

    Maguire—renowned for unpacking the economics of football—called it “a natural part of modern football.” He emphasized how professional clubs look to cash in on young talent while boosting their own rosters: “This sort of deal is business 101 in today’s game.”

    🤔 The Real Impact on Ipswich

    Ipswich boss Kieran McKenna played it cool. With Delap’s release clause triggered by relegation, the club watched him field offers—and eventually head to Stamford Bridge. McKenna, who managed Ipswich since December 2021, commented:

    “Liam’s looking at his options for next year, which I think he’s entitled to do, and we support him with that.”
    “If he stays with us, we’ll be delighted. If he does move on this summer, then it will be a positive sign for the club… Hopefully it will be a good move for him.”

    The manager described Delap as a rising star—great potential, hard worker, still room to grow. For a newly-promoted team fighting relegation, Delap scored an impressive 12 goals in 37 Premier League games. “I think he’s as good as what there is out there anywhere in the world,” McKenna praised.

    ⚠️ Why Chelsea’s Move Matters

    For Chelsea, the timing couldn’t be sharper. With just Nicolas Jackson and Cole Palmer upfront—and the Club World Cup awaiting—they needed firepower fast. Betting £30 million on Delap means they’re banking on a future star. And in case you’re wondering, he’s signed a six-year contract, making Stamford Bridge his home till 2031.

    Chelsee’s manager Enzo Maresca, who coached Delap in Manchester City’s academy, reportedly played a key role in luring him. The move follows swiftly after signing midfielder Dário Essugo—highlighting a summer agenda: youth, energy, upward momentum.

    🏁 The Race That Never Was

    The knock-on effect? A transfer frenzy. Manchester United scheduled face-to-face talks, hoping to sweet-talk Delap if he chose them over Chelsea—but Champions League football tipped the scale toward west London. Other teams like Everton, Spurs, and Newcastle also tried—but none matched Chelsea’s pull, especially with their upcoming continental campaign.

    💸 Money, Momentum, and Meta Moves

    Eyebrows are raised—not just about Delap’s talent, but the big-money business intertwined with it. Ipswich benefit financially from the sale, securing funds that could reshape their Championship rebuild. Chelsea hedge their bets on a long-term investment, with European glory their endgame. McKenna’s side may reinvest the windfall to chase a rapid Premier League return.

    🔮 Next Steps & What to Watch

    Delap: Will he justify £30m with goals at Chelsea? He’s already debuted in the Club World Cup and provided an assist—a telling introduction.

    Ipswich: How will they strengthen? The cash injection might fuel smart transfers or academy promotions.

    Premier League landscape: Will rivals follow suit, raiding Championship stars with funded ambitions?

    Twisty Takeaway: Chelsea’s blockbuster outlay isn’t just a transfer—it’s a ripple through the footballing world, building momentum on the pitch, balance sheets, and reputations. Delap’s leap is just the first act of what could be a season-defining summer saga.
